Windows XP Home SP2. I hardly ever use the Compaq DVD-ROM player. Now it
will open and again close immediately without stopping to let me drop a CD.
Hardware check says the device is working properly and no new driver found
by the wizard. Any idea about this malfunction? Before installing SP2 this
device was working fine, any connection?

There could very well be a connection - many wireless
network adapters need a newer driver to function under
service pack 2. I'd visit the manufacturer's website and
look for a newer driver. You can check the current driver
version: right-click on My Computer, go to Properties,
click on Hardware, then Device Manager, click on the plus
sign to the left of DVD/CDROM Drives, right-click on the
DVD drive, click on Properties, click on Driver. This
will get you the driver version number and release date
for comparison (if needed) with a newer driver.

It could very easily be a hardware problem though . . .
